Searched refs:min_row_time (Results 1 – 4 of 4) sorted by relevance
| /linux/drivers/gpu/drm/amd/display/dc/dml/dcn32/ |
| H A D | display_mode_vba_util_32.c | 4148 double min_row_time = 0.0; in dml32_CalculateFlipSchedule() local 4215 min_row_time = dml_min(dpte_row_height * in dml32_CalculateFlipSchedule() 4218 min_row_time = dml_min(meta_row_height * in dml32_CalculateFlipSchedule() 4221 min_row_time = dml_min4(dpte_row_height * LineTime / VRatio, meta_row_height * in dml32_CalculateFlipSchedule() 4227 min_row_time = dpte_row_height * LineTime / VRatio; in dml32_CalculateFlipSchedule() 4229 min_row_time = meta_row_height * LineTime / VRatio; in dml32_CalculateFlipSchedule() 4231 min_row_time = in dml32_CalculateFlipSchedule() 4238 > min_row_time) { in dml32_CalculateFlipSchedule() 4254 dml_print("DML::%s: min_row_time = %f\n", __func__, min_row_time); in dml32_CalculateFlipSchedule()
|
| /linux/drivers/gpu/drm/amd/display/dc/dml/dcn30/ |
| H A D | display_mode_vba_30.c | 3202 double min_row_time = 0.0; in CalculateFlipSchedule() local 3250 …min_row_time = dml_min(dpte_row_height * LineTime / VRatio, dpte_row_height_chroma * LineTime / VR… in CalculateFlipSchedule() 3252 …min_row_time = dml_min(meta_row_height * LineTime / VRatio, meta_row_height_chroma * LineTime / VR… in CalculateFlipSchedule() 3254 min_row_time = dml_min4(dpte_row_height * LineTime / VRatio, meta_row_height * LineTime / VRatio, in CalculateFlipSchedule() 3259 min_row_time = dpte_row_height * LineTime / VRatio; in CalculateFlipSchedule() 3261 min_row_time = meta_row_height * LineTime / VRatio; in CalculateFlipSchedule() 3263 min_row_time = dml_min(dpte_row_height * LineTime / VRatio, meta_row_height * LineTime / VRatio); in CalculateFlipSchedule() 3268 …TimeForFetchingMetaPTEImmediateFlip + 2 * TimeForFetchingRowInVBlankImmediateFlip > min_row_time) { in CalculateFlipSchedule()
|
| /linux/drivers/gpu/drm/amd/display/dc/dml2_0/ |
| H A D | display_mode_core.c | 1980 dml_float_t min_row_time = 0.0; in CalculateFlipSchedule() local 2039 …min_row_time = dml_min(dpte_row_height * LineTime / VRatio, dpte_row_height_chroma * LineTime / VR… in CalculateFlipSchedule() 2041 …min_row_time = dml_min(meta_row_height * LineTime / VRatio, meta_row_height_chroma * LineTime / VR… in CalculateFlipSchedule() 2043 …min_row_time = dml_min4(dpte_row_height * LineTime / VRatio, meta_row_height * LineTime / VRatio, … in CalculateFlipSchedule() 2047 min_row_time = dpte_row_height * LineTime / VRatio; in CalculateFlipSchedule() 2049 min_row_time = meta_row_height * LineTime / VRatio; in CalculateFlipSchedule() 2051 min_row_time = dml_min(dpte_row_height * LineTime / VRatio, meta_row_height * LineTime / VRatio); in CalculateFlipSchedule() 2055 …TimeForFetchingMetaPTEImmediateFlip + 2 * TimeForFetchingRowInVBlankImmediateFlip > min_row_time) { in CalculateFlipSchedule() 2079 dml_print("DML::%s: min_row_time = %f\n", __func__, min_row_time); in CalculateFlipSchedule()
|
| /linux/drivers/gpu/drm/amd/display/dc/dml2_0/dml21/src/dml2_core/ |
| H A D | dml2_core_dcn4_calcs.c | 6547 …l->min_row_time = math_min2(l->min_row_height * LineTime / VRatio, l->min_row_height_chroma * Line… in CalculateFlipSchedule() 6556 l->min_row_time = l->min_row_height * LineTime / VRatio; in CalculateFlipSchedule() 6559 DML_LOG_VERBOSE("DML::%s: min_row_time = %f\n", __func__, l->min_row_time); in CalculateFlipSchedule() 6561 DML_ASSERT(l->min_row_time > 0); in CalculateFlipSchedule() 6565 …l->max_flip_time = math_min2(math_min2(l->min_row_time, (double)max_flip_time_lines * LineTime / V… in CalculateFlipSchedule() 6612 …*ImmediateFlipSupportedForPipe = l->min_row_time >= (Tvm_trips_flip_rounded + 2 * Tr0_trips_flip_r… in CalculateFlipSchedule() 6648 …er_vm_flip >= 32 || *dst_y_per_row_flip >= 16 || l->Tvm_flip + 2 * l->Tr0_flip > l->min_row_time) { in CalculateFlipSchedule() 6677 … = %f (should be <= min_row_time=%f)\n", __func__, l->Tvm_flip + 2 * l->Tr0_flip, l->min_row_time); in CalculateFlipSchedule()
|